This book investigates the development and evolution of Western civilization from its earliest origins to the modern era. Kishlansky, a noted historian, draws upon extensive primary and secondary sources to present a comprehensive narrative of the political, social, cultural, and intellectual forces that have shaped the West. The book aims to provide readers with a deep understanding of the historical forces that have led to the present.
This comprehensive survey of Western civilization is recognized for its detailed scholarship and broad scope. It is often utilized as a foundational text for university-level courses, appreciated for its balanced presentation of complex historical events and intellectual movements. The work is considered a significant contribution to the study of Western history, offering a robust framework for understanding its trajectory.
